Compassionate Use Study of Adalimumab in Children 2 to < 4 Years Old or Age 4 and Above Weighing Less Than 15 kg With Active Juvenile Idiopathic Arthritis (JIA)

AbbVie (prior sponsor, Abbott)·interventional·Posted Oct 20, 2008·Updated Jan 26, 2016

In Brief

A Phase 3 clinical trial evaluating Adalimumab for Juvenile Idiopathic Arthritis. Completed, enrolled 32 participants.

Detailed Summary

The main objective of this study is to evaluate the safety of adalimumab in patients 2 to \< 4 years of age or ≥ 4 years of age weighing \< 15 kg, with moderately to severely active polyarticular juvenile idiopathic arthritis (JIA) or polyarticular course JIA.
